Once you have signed in and everything is ready, the nurse practitioner will bring you back into the treatment room to start your lip filler. The filler is injected into the treatment site in small amounts by an ultrafine needle. Some patients may experience discomfort during the treatment, but most tolerate it quite well. A dental block (lidocaine injection), topical anesthetic, and fillers with added lidocaine are available for the patient’s comfort. The treatment usually lasts around 30-45 minutes. Patients will experience some swelling for 24-48 hours, but on the 3rd day they should see the full results of the filler.
